    The SAP error message /SAPAPO/LOM053 indicates that the time zone of a location in the Advanced Planning and Optimization (APO) module has been changed. This message typically arises when there is a discrepancy between the time zone settings of a location and the expected settings in the system.
    
    Cause: Manual Change: The time zone for a location was manually changed in the system. Data Migration: During data migration or system upgrades, the time zone settings may have been altered. Configuration Changes: Changes in the configuration settings related to time zones in the system can lead to this message. Master Data Updates: Updates to master data (like location master data) that include time zone changes can trigger this message.
